Program areas at Baker University

Baker University provides undergraduate, graduate, and doctorial students with the knowledge and skills necessary to become a successful member of any community. Baker's 2,500 combined student body continues a long tradition of gaining the knowledge and confidence to set high goals and attain them. Baker University was founded on february 12, 1858 in baldwin city, Kansas. The school of professional and graduate studies was formed in 1988. The school of nursing was formed in 1991. The school of education was formed in 2005.
